Understanding The Benefits Of A Teflon Lyophilizer

A teflon lyophilizer, also known as a freeze dryer, is a valuable piece of equipment used in the pharmaceutical, biotechnology, and food industries. This device is used to remove moisture from samples without altering their chemical structure. In this article, we will explore the benefits of using a teflon lyophilizer in various industrial settings.

The primary advantage of a teflon lyophilizer is its ability to preserve samples for long periods of time. By removing moisture from samples, the Teflon lyophilizer prevents the growth of bacteria and other microorganisms that can spoil them. This makes it an ideal tool for preserving sensitive pharmaceuticals, biological samples, and food products.

Another benefit of a Teflon lyophilizer is its ability to maintain the integrity of samples. Unlike other drying methods, such as air drying or heat drying, lyophilization does not subject samples to high temperatures or pressures that can alter their chemical structure. This results in samples that retain their original properties, such as color, taste, and texture.

Teflon-coated shelves and trays are commonly used in lyophilizers to prevent samples from sticking to the surfaces during the freeze-drying process. The non-stick properties of Teflon make it easy to remove samples from the trays once they are dried, reducing the risk of contamination and sample loss. Additionally, Teflon is chemically inert and resistant to most chemicals, making it a suitable material for use in lyophilizers.

Furthermore, the Teflon coating on the interior of a lyophilizer chamber provides a smooth surface that is easy to clean and maintain. This reduces the risk of cross-contamination between samples and ensures reproducibility in experiments. Teflon is also resistant to corrosion, making it a durable material that can withstand repeated use over time.
